    Image Denoising via CNNs: An Adversarial Approach

    Is it possible to recover an image from its noisy version using convolutional neural networks? This is an interesting problem as convolutional layers are generally used as feature detectors for tasks like classification, segmentation and object detection. We present a new CNN architecture for blind image denoising which synergically combines three architecture components, a multi-scale feature extraction layer which helps in reducing the effect of noise on feature maps, an l_p regularizer which helps in selecting only the appropriate feature maps for the task of reconstruction, and finally a three step training approach which leverages adversarial training to give the final performance boost to the model. The proposed model shows competitive denoising performance when compared to the state-of-the-art approaches
